NNL 2022/23 : ABS FC Unveil 30 Players For New NNL Season, Set Sights On NPFL Ticket, Sign Partnership With Three Academies
Ahead of the club's season opener against Mailantarki Care FC of Abuja on Thursday, ABS Ilorin FC has unveiled 30 players for the Nigeria National League(NNL) 2022/2023 season.
The well attended unveiling ceremony was held at the Henry George Hotels on Wednesday in Ilorin amid full glare of the media.
In his welcome address, the ABS Ilorin FC Director of Football, Chief Alloy Chukwuemeka noted that the ceremony was a reflection of the club's inception message which was built on a strong foundation guided by professional ethics.
“What we are doing today is a testament to our long standing efforts of running football in line with the international best practices. We are constantly driven by the need to remain a role model for others to emulate and will never deviate from that ” he said.
Chief Chukwuemeka, who also doubles as the Secretary of the Club owners in Nigeria, revealed that the team which is majorly made up of young players will take the club back to the NPFL.
“Our major target remains the NPFL promotion ticket and we will ensure that we return the club back to the elite league in Nigeria”.
According to the club Director of Football, the partnership will further open up opportunities for young players across the length and breadth of Nigeria.
The Academies who had their representatives signed the dotted lines at the event are, Dickalo FA, Sunrise FA and Okaa Sports FA with some of their products joining the club for the new season.
Also speaking at the event, the Chairman of the Kwara State Football Association, Mallam Idris Abdullahi Thuraya commended the club for its giants strides in creating opportunities for footballers.
One of the player's parent, Sanni Shehu who came all the way from Zamfara wished the club a successful outing in the new season.
ABS FC will be hosting all their home games at the adopted home ground of Soun Stadium in Ogbomoso.
The club is drawn in the Group A1 of the NNL northern conference alongside Might Jets FC, Kogi United, EFCC FC, Hypebuzz FC and Mailantarki Care FC.
